Here’s the Thing About Canine Distemper Virus
The sobering reality of distemper is that it’s a highly contagious, often fatal viral disease affecting dogs’ respiratory, gastrointestinal, and nervous systems—one of the most serious diseases your dog can contract. What makes this virus so dangerous is that it spreads easily through airborne exposure, direct contact, and shared objects, attacking multiple body systems simultaneously. According to research on veterinary virology, canine distemper virus (CDV) is closely related to the measles virus in humans and remains one of the leading causes of infectious disease death in unvaccinated dogs worldwide. The combination of high contagion rates and severe complications creates a disease that’s preventable through vaccination but catastrophic when it strikes. It’s honestly more serious than I ever expected—no effective cure exists once infection occurs, only supportive care while the dog’s immune system fights the virus.

The Science and Virology Behind Distemper
Research from veterinary medical universities demonstrates that canine distemper virus attacks and destroys lymphoid tissue, causing severe immunosuppression that makes dogs vulnerable to secondary bacterial infections. The virus replicates in lymphatic tissues within days of exposure, then spreads throughout the body via the bloodstream.
What makes distemper different from a scientific perspective is its ability to persist in nervous system tissue, potentially causing late-onset neurological problems months or years after apparent recovery. Traditional approaches to treatment often fail because no antiviral medication effectively eliminates the virus once systemic infection occurs—we can only provide supportive care while hoping the dog’s immune system mounts adequate response.

The mortality rate ranges from 50-80% depending on the dog’s immune status and which systems become affected, with neurological distemper carrying the worst prognosis.
Here’s How Distemper Actually Attacks the Body
Start by understanding the initial exposure—your dog inhales viral particles from an infected animal’s respiratory secretions or contacts contaminated surfaces. Here’s where I used to have misconceptions: I thought casual passing contact posed little risk, but the virus spreads incredibly easily in environments where dogs congregate like shelters, kennels, or dog parks.
Now for the frightening part: the incubation period. Don’t be complacent—within 3-6 days after exposure, the virus begins replicating in lymphatic tissue, though your dog appears completely normal. During this silent period, they’re already becoming infectious to other dogs while showing zero symptoms.
The first stage brings fever (often biphasic, spiking then dropping then spiking again), lethargy, loss of appetite, and clear discharge from eyes and nose. This step might seem like a simple cold but signals serious disease progression. My mentor taught me this critical lesson: any puppy with respiratory symptoms and incomplete vaccination needs immediate veterinary evaluation for distemper, not a wait-and-see approach.
Within days to weeks, respiratory symptoms worsen—coughing, difficulty breathing, and pneumonia develop as the virus attacks lung tissue. When the disease clicks into its gastrointestinal phase, you’ll recognize vomiting and diarrhea (often bloody) that rapidly dehydrates already weakened dogs. Every case has its own trajectory, but many dogs die during these stages from dehydration, secondary bacterial infections, or respiratory failure.
The most devastating stage involves neurological symptoms appearing weeks or even months later. Results include seizures, muscle twitches (particularly the characteristic “chewing gum fits”), paralysis, head tremors, and behavioral changes. This creates permanent brain damage in survivors, though some dogs who develop only mild neurological signs can recover with intensive supportive care. Common Mistakes (And What I’ve Learned From Others)
The biggest mistake dog owners make is delaying vaccination or following incomplete vaccine schedules, leaving puppies vulnerable during their highest-risk period. Don’t make the error of thinking distemper is rare just because vaccination has reduced its prevalence—unvaccinated dogs remain at significant risk, especially in areas with wildlife populations carrying the virus.
I’ve heard devastating stories from people who assumed their puppy’s cold symptoms would resolve without veterinary care, only to face full-blown distemper by the time they sought help. Another critical mistake: exposing unvaccinated puppies to dog parks, pet stores, or other public areas before completing their vaccination series—this creates unnecessary risk for a preventable disease.
The mindset mistake involves believing that indoor-only dogs don’t need distemper vaccines. Wildlife like raccoons and skunks carry distemper and can expose your yard or home environment to the virus. My tactical learning from veterinarians: never skip booster vaccines, as immunity can wane over time, leaving previously protected dogs vulnerable.

Advanced Prevention for High-Risk Situations
Advanced practitioners managing shelters or rescue organizations often implement strict quarantine protocols for incoming dogs, requiring isolation until full vaccination and observation periods confirm health status. I discovered that maternal antibody testing helps determine optimal vaccination timing in puppies—maternal antibodies can interfere with vaccine effectiveness, but their protection also wanes, creating a vulnerable window.
This approach matters when you’re breeding dogs, running boarding facilities, or working in animal rescue where disease exposure risk increases exponentially. Titer testing measures antibody levels in adult dogs, helping determine if booster vaccinations are needed or if adequate immunity persists.
When and why to use these strategies: if you’re in veterinary or shelter medicine managing populations rather than individual pets, or if you work with imported dogs from regions with poor vaccination coverage. Environmental disinfection using bleach solutions or commercial disinfectants effective against enveloped viruses helps reduce viral load in contaminated facilities. Ways to Protect Your Dog
When I want maximum protection for my dogs, I strictly follow the core vaccine schedule—starting at 6-8 weeks with boosters every 3-4 weeks until 16 weeks old, then boosters at one year and every three years thereafter per veterinary guidelines.
